我的mysql里面有一张表,我想在这个表被执行插入,修改,删除的时候,把发生变化的数据的ID告诉服务器端,该怎么办啊

解决方案 »

  1.   

    什么叫做告诉服务器端?mysql本身就是服务器.
      

  2.   

    1.这个可以查询日志.
    2.也可以自己写程序去实现.
    3.建议你最好去mysql版问.
      

  3.   

    创建一个表tb,有日期 datetime,操作 int两列
    创建一个触发器,在插入,更新,删除时,向tb中插入日期和操作类型如1,2,3
    在你的程序里设置一个定时器,定时查询tb,看最近的操作是什么时候进行的,是什么操作.
      

  4.   

    用1个表保存,在TRIGGER中
    INSERT INTO TT(ID) VALUES(NEW.ID)
      

  5.   

    你可以打开这个MYSQL的二进制日志,然后开启同步功能。在你的服务器端监听这个同步过来的数据,分析处理。